Man Took Zebra and Bird Out on the Town
Jerald Reiter of Cascade, Iowa, was arrested Sunday night for drunk driving with a blood-alcohol level of .148. Police had stopped him to check on the welfare of the passengers in his truck: a zebra and a macaw.

Rolls Royce Hearse
Charon will require more than a single coin for this ride. Rolls Royce will soon offer a hearse based on its Phantom model. The 23-foot aluminum car debuted at a recent funeral home expo in Bologna, Italy.
